That last picture is of one on my 4Runner! The actual aluminum piece is the same between the Tacoma and 4Runner, but the brackets are different. If you are up to making custom brackets, that might open up your search. It is only for show - there is a stronger steel panel that actually protects the radiator behind it.

When Toyota discontinues a part, it is no longer eligible for backorder, and all remaining stock are sold until they are gone.

You can check Partsvoice.com to see if anyone has it, but unfortunately, no dealers show this part in their inventory. It would be fairly simply for SRQ or another company to fab up something that is very similar.

Does anyone know if these skids take the same bolts as the other oem skids or are they a separate bolt size or part number. Any advice would be awesome.
 
Does anyone know if these skids take the same bolts as the other oem skids or are they a separate bolt size or part number. Any advice would be awesome.
The adapter brackets bolt to the same location as the tow hook and tie downs up front (same bolts, keep the other parts in place), then the aluminum piece bolts on to that. The OEM rad/engine skid plate is separate and behind.
